Economical Option for Manufacture





Fillet welding serves as a cost-effective solution in fabrication procedures, providing both performance and sturdiness. This welding method entails signing up with 2 items of steel at an angle, creating a triangular cross-section. The simpleness of fillet welding makes it a popular choice in different markets, including building and construction, auto, and manufacturing.


One of the vital advantages of fillet welding is its capability to decrease product and labor prices. By utilizing fillet welds rather than various other complex joint designs, producers can conserve money on products and manufacturing time. In addition, fillet welding needs minimal preparation compared to other welding strategies, further lowering manufacture expenses.


Furthermore, fillet welds offer superb architectural stamina, guaranteeing the long life and sturdiness of the fabricated components. The triangular form of the weld distributes anxiety much more uniformly, decreasing the possibility of joint failing (Gauge Fillet Weld). This architectural honesty not only enhances the overall quality of the ended up item yet also minimizes repair and maintenance expenses in the long run
